Output 31ebc622f3e617652f52a8a3ec964cbe2beb991687a4860323a20b98398b1082:0

value
1490418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b55ad4bf19b23b53cadc400d0edabc325fb9ee1 OP_EQUAL
address
3Cw9g5RTavTAq8TX7NV18b5ZUKjHbbf18Z
transaction
31ebc622f3e617652f52a8a3ec964cbe2beb991687a4860323a20b98398b1082
confirmations
423169
spent
true

1 Sat Range